What is a key account manager?

A Key Account Manager (KAM) is a professional responsible for building and maintaining strong relationships with an organization's most important clients, known as key accounts. Their primary role is to understand the clients' needs, provide tailored solutions, and ensure long-term satisfaction and loyalty. Key Account Managers work closely with both the client and internal teams to deliver exceptional service, negotiate contracts, and identify new business opportunities. Their efforts help drive revenue growth and secure strategic partnerships for the company.

What does a key account manager do?

Key account managers cultivate relationships with a company’s most important clients. As the key account manager, you identify the needs of these clients and suggest solutions to achieve their goals. You are the primary point of contact between the client and the company, so earning the client’s trust and resolving problems that arise quickly and efficiently are vital to this position. The primary purpose of this position is to expand the relationship with these clients to help the company grow.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a key account man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Key Account Manager, you need strong sales acumen, relationship management skills, and a background in business or a related field, often supported by a bachelor's degree. Familiarity with CRM software like Salesforce, data analysis tools, and sales reporting systems is typically required. Exceptional communication, negotiation, and problem-solving abilities help you build trust and deliver value to key clients.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ining long-term client partnerships and driving revenue growth for the organization.

How does a key account manager typically collaborate with internal teams to meet client needs?

Key Account Managers work closely with internal teams such as sales, marketing, product development, and customer support to ensure client requirements are understood and met. They act as a bridge, communicating client feedback and expectations to these teams and coordinating efforts to deliver tailored solutions. Regular strategy meetings and status updates are common to align objectives and resolve any challenges quickly. This collaboration is essential for building long-term client relationships and achieving account growth targets.

What is the difference between Key Account Manager vs Sales Executive?

AspectKey Account ManagerSales Executive
Primary FocusManaging key client relationships and strategic accountsGenerating new sales and acquiring new clients
Work EnvironmentLong-term client engagement, account planningActive prospecting, sales pitches, and closing deals
Required CredentialsRelevant sales or business degree, experience in account managementSales or marketing background, often less specialized
Industry UsageCommon in B2B sectors like tech, manufacturing, and servicesWidespread across retail, wholesale, and B2B sales

While both roles involve sales, the Key Account Manager focuses on maintaining and growing existing key accounts through strategic relationship management. In contrast, the Sales Executive primarily seeks new clients and sales opportunities. Understanding these differences helps in choosing the right career path or job search focus.

ABOUT PAGA

Paga is on a mission to enable one billion Africans and millions of SMEs to pay, preserve hard-earned income, participate in global trade, and purchase goods and services at home and abroad. We have built a multicurrency, cloud-based payments and financial services engine that leverages multiple business services built on the same best-in-class infrastructure to serve the ecosystem through three businesses - Paga Engine (Enterprise B2B - www.pagaengine.com); Paga (Consumer - www.Paga.com); and Doroki (SME Retail - www.doroki.com).


Paga has three licenses with the Central Bank of Nigeria - mobile money, international remittance, and a microfinance bank.Paga is headquartered out of the United Kingdom and has operating entities in Nigeria, United States, and Ethiopia. Founded in 2009, Paga now serves millions of users and businesses across Africa and beyond.


ABOUT THE ROLE

The Key Accounts Manager will be responsible for managing and growing existing remittance partnerships across core high-volume corridors, particularly within the US, Africa & Emerging Markets.The role focuses on driving inbound FX flows, increasing transaction volumes, and maximizing revenue contribution from key IMTO and aggregator partners.


The ideal candidate will own partner performance end-to-end, ensuring strong relationship management, identifying growth opportunities within existing accounts, and supporting commercial initiatives that enhance partner value and retention. This role plays a critical part in strengthening Paga's position across key remittance corridors.

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Manage and grow relationships with existing IMTO and aggregator partners.
  • Drive corridor transaction volume and revenue growth across key markets.
  • Monitor partner performance and identify opportunities for expansion.
  • Support commercial negotiations and partnership renewals.
  • Provide monthly corridor performance and insights reports.
  • Collaborate with internal teams to optimize partner integration and experience.
  • Ensure high partner retention and continuous engagement.

KEY COMPETENCIES

  • Account Management - ability to grow and retain key partners
  • Relationship Management - strong stakeholder engagement across markets
  • Commercial Awareness - understanding of revenue and FX flow drivers
  • Negotiation - ability to support and close commercial discussions
  • Analytical Thinking - ability to interpret performance data and trends
  • Execution - ability to drive results across multiple corridors


KNOWLEDGE AND SKILL REQUIREMENTS

  • 2+ years' experience in Business Development, Partnerships, or Key Account Management
  • Experience in remittance, fintech, payments, FX trading, or banking preferred
  • Exposure to cross-border payments or international partner management
  • Strong stakeholder and relationship management skills
  • Ability to manage enterprise partners across multiple geographies
